Output 30c8bdceb666a108d1fa056bf1894a9c84428f51f0081ced8a1df25c5e35e92c:3

value
27978091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94dbf05e783a7f5ab1176cf43f6164b129963862 OP_EQUAL
address
MMUFiSrnQtyEkuPmX7P7JiWCLa2ACpR2Y8
transaction
30c8bdceb666a108d1fa056bf1894a9c84428f51f0081ced8a1df25c5e35e92c
spent
true